Output 621f6cdc4176e9140fb3d7a76c947ae991234718df147e05305df13c2bf9ee17:13

value
148349954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cd06856e3ff4b264671e9abe64e8ed5869b8101 OP_EQUAL
address
MHpWsZSSESS1NPLNvZ1XrJQAtcFQEAHyoJ
transaction
621f6cdc4176e9140fb3d7a76c947ae991234718df147e05305df13c2bf9ee17
spent
true